Trust signal log
  • 2022-02-22
    Series H raised $250M at $3.5B valuation
    Sequoia, Tiger Global, Insight Partners co-led; founder-led culture maintained.
  • 2024-03-15
    Chargebee Retention generally available
    AI-driven cancel-flow and win-back module shipped to all paid tiers.
  • 2025-02-22
    Performance tier pricing escalations reported by customers
    Mid-market customers reported 12-18% list-price walks at renewal cycles in late 2024.
  • 2026-01-22
    Chargebee AI Pricing Optimizer launched
    AI-driven price testing and pricing experimentation features generally available.

How to read this score

  • Trust is separate from product quality. A vendor can ship great software and treat customers badly — or vice versa. We score the two independently.
  • 8.0+/10: strong. Few concerns at renewal or procurement.
  • 6.5–7.9: mixed. Negotiate hard on the lowest dimensions; monitor across the contract term.
  • 5.0–6.4: cautious. Add explicit mitigation language to the master agreement.
  • Below 5.0: concerning. Treat this as a contracted-risk evaluation, not a product-fit evaluation.
  • Updates: we re-verify scoring quarterly. Material trust events (acquisitions, breaches, leadership change, hostile contract terms) get logged on the timeline above.
